By signing this petition we want the US government to recognize a Denial-of-service attack as an equivalent to an act of a "sit in."
A denial-of-service attack temporarily limits access to a website, by a cultivation of users accessing the website in order to stop traffic to a specific website. This is the same thing as when civil rights activists refused to leave white only establishments, by sitting in the establishment, and temporarily shutting down an establishment.
Once a denial-of-service attack ends (The internet protesters stop the "internet sit in") the website is able to resume normal traffic. Thus is the equivalent of a sit in, but brought to a modern age where the internet is seen as a new medium of communication, and a tool for protesters.
